THE CLIENT

A Mid-Sized Commercial Property Operator

A U.S.-based commercial property management firm operating across multiple states, managing tenant coordination, building operations, vendor interactions, and HVAC (Heating, Ventilation, and Air Conditioning) maintenance. The client leveraged Ravti CRM to monitor HVAC assets, ensure compliance, and streamline lease-related processes.

PROJECT REQUIREMENTS

Clean, Digitize, And Manage All HVAC-related Data in the Client’s CRM

In 2016, the client sought SunTec Data’s expertise to improve HVAC data accuracy and operational efficiency as their portfolio expanded. Key objectives included:

  • Extract and record essential details (Model number, Serial number, manufacturer date, tonnage, etc.) from thousands of photos of HVAC units stored in the client’s CRM.
  • Transcribe maintenance histories and validate service documents (including dates, vendors, and work descriptions) in the CRM.
  • Monitor tenant compliance by tracking the validity of HVAC-related documentation.
  • Interpret HVAC nameplate data to determine refrigerant type, voltage, phase, and frequency.
  • Enrich vendor contact information through web research and maintain accurate property-CRM linkages.
PROJECT CHALLENGES

Messy, Incomplete Data, Poor Image Quality, and Near-Perfect Accuracy Expectations

Managing HVAC data at scale presented multiple challenges that required both technical precision and domain expertise:

  • Poor Image Quality: Many photos of HVAC units were blurry, unclear, or taken from bad angles. Important details on the equipment nameplates — like model numbers, serial numbers, or technical specifications — were hard to read or missing. This made it difficult to extract and verify accurate data automatically.
  • High Data Volumes: The client’s portfolio comprised thousands of units across over 800 properties. Processing, validating, and digitizing such a large volume demanded industrial-scale methods without compromising on accuracy.
  • Critical Accuracy Requirements: Even minor errors could lead to compliance risks, maintenance issues, or delays in lease approvals. Ensuring 99%+ data accuracy was non-negotiable.
  • Multi-Platform Integration: In addition to Ravti, the client used several CRM systems, including Streak and Prism. The challenge was to ensure that information remained consistent and synchronized across all platforms. Aligning fields, preventing duplication, and maintaining consistent property and vendor records required a coordinated cross-platform workflow.
  • Tenant Compliance Verification Complexity: Each property and tenant had different HVAC service and maintenance rules depending on location, equipment type, and regulations. Checking whether tenants were compliant meant carefully reviewing maintenance logs, service documents, and regulatory standards — a time-consuming and detail-oriented task.
  • Collection Reliable Vendor & Property Data: Vendor contacts and property metadata were often outdated. Constructing a dependable vendor contact list involved performing targeted web research while ensuring strict adherence to all data privacy regulations and website terms of service.
OUR SOLUTION

A Multi-Layered Approach for Data Digitization, Classification, and Validation

We assigned 6 data specialists with specific knowledge of HVAC systems (so they could understand technical terms, model numbers, and maintenance details correctly). Since the project involved multiple data management tasks – including data extraction, CRM data entry, data classification, web research, and data validation – we developed a step-by-step framework to ensure accuracy, consistency, and compliance.

HVAC Inventory Digitization

We built a three-step system to extract and verify data from images of HVAC units.

  • Extraction: Data specialists examined the HVAC nameplate images and recorded visible details, including model number, serial number, and manufacturer.
  • Cross-Verification: That information was rechecked against manufacturer databases and Google search results to confirm accuracy.
  • Validation: We verified the manufacture dates using industry coding standards (since many manufacturers encode dates in model or serial numbers).

Once the information was confirmed, we entered it into Google Sheets in a clean, structured format.

Cross-Platform Data Mapping & CRM Synchronization

The client utilized three CRM tools for various functions — Ravti for HVAC asset management, Streak for customer/tenant management, and Prism for property operations. We made sure all three systems stayed synchronized by building custom workflows that mapped data fields between systems.”

We used a combination of automated imports and exports, along with manual reviews, to ensure everything remained aligned. This approach ensured that all updates — such as new leases, maintenance logs, or compliance status — were consistently displayed across all systems, thereby avoiding duplicate or missing data.

This created a single, unified digital ecosystem where property managers always had accurate, real-time information.

Tonnage Calculation

We created custom lookup tables in Google Sheets to calculate each unit’s cooling capacity (BTU and tonnage) from its model number. This was helpful when the nameplate was hard to read or partially damaged.

The finalized data was then imported into Ravti’s inventory system for tracking HVAC units across properties.

Maintenance Data Transcription & CRM Data Entry

We digitized all maintenance history records for each HVAC unit. Skilled data analysts transcribed information from different documents (PDFs, logs, spreadsheets, etc.) into Ravti CRM. Then, another layer of reviewers cross-checked those entries with service logs and vendor records to ensure nothing was missing or incorrect. This process built an accurate and verified maintenance timeline for every unit.

HVAC Data Interpretation and Classification

To interpret and categorize technical information from HVAC units, we created reference guides. This helped identify refrigerant types (like R-22 or R-410A), voltage, electrical phase, and frequency from nameplate data. We also used feedback from HVAC technicians to double-check that the data was accurate and valuable for maintenance planning.

Vendor Contact Data Enrichment

We updated and verified all vendor contact information by using Google searches and industry directories to find accurate contact details (emails, phone numbers, websites) for HVAC service providers. The outdated or incorrect data was replaced with current, verified information. We also ensured 95%+ accuracy by validating each contact, therefore building a nationwide vendor database for the client.

Integrated Data Management in Prism

To clean and update property data, we matched old property records to new CRM data using both Prism’s API and manual reviews, removed duplicates, and corrected mismatched IDs. Next, we updated outdated property information so that property management and compliance tracking could run smoothly.

Tenant Compliance Verification

To check whether tenants were keeping up with required HVAC maintenance and documentation, our team reviewed all uploaded service documents in the CRM to ensure they were complete and valid (correct dates, correct type of service, proper documentation). After verifying, we updated each tenant’s record in Streak CRM as either “Compliant” or “Non-Compliant.”

Project Outcomes

Major Improvements in Data Accuracy, Operational Efficiency, Compliance, and Vendor Management

The client extended their partnership with SunTec Data for ongoing business process outsourcing services, relying on our data enrichment services and data verification services for continuous operational support.

Digitized over 25,000 HVAC units across 800+ properties with 99.8% accuracy

Reduced compliance-related lease delays by 60%

Enabled 25% faster lease approvals via accurate transcription of 40,000+ maintenance events

Increased vendor response by 33% with enriched, verified contacts

Achieved 70% fewer data retrieval errors through synchronized, validated property records
